About S. Wallner

S. Wallner is a scholar working on Aerospace Engineering,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Surgery, Computer Networks and Communications and Astronomy and Astrophysics, having authored 6 papers that have together received 29 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include GNSS positioning and interference (3 papers), Quantum Chromodynamics and Particle Interactions (1 paper), Radio Astronomy Observations and Technology (1 paper), Inertial Sensor and Navigation (1 paper), Advanced Frequency and Time Standards (1 paper), Medical Imaging Techniques and Applications (1 paper), Indoor and Outdoor Localization Technologies (1 paper) and Semiconductor Lasers and Optical Devices (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Media Technology (7 citations), Surfaces, Coatings and Films (2 citations), Aerospace Engineering (7 citations), Electrical and Electronic Engineering (14 citations) and Nuclear and High Energy Physics (3 citations). S. Wallner has collaborated with scholars based in Germany and France. Frequent co-authors include Guenter W. Hein, F. U. Bernlochner, José-Àngel Àvila-Rodriguez, Günter W. Hein, Matteo Sgammini, Jong‐Hoon Won, Cosimo Stallo, Giuseppe Di Battista and Jean-Luc Issler. Their work appears in journals such as Physical review. D, SID Symposium Digest of Technical Papers and Proceedings of the Satellite Division's International Technical Meeting (Online).
